Understanding the Importance of ATS
Before diving into the practical steps, let's understand why ATS is vital for job seekers:
- Automatic Screening: Many companies use ATS to manage the influx of resumes. These systems automatically screen for keywords, formatting, and other criteria.
- Keyword Optimization: ATS looks for specific keywords related to the job description. Including these keywords can improve your chances of passing the initial screening.
- Readable Format: Resumes that are ATS-friendly are usually formatted in a way that is easily readable by both machines and humans.

-
Use Keywords: Review the job description of your desired position and incorporate relevant keywords throughout your resume. This step is crucial for ensuring your resume aligns with ATS requirements.
-
Keep Formatting Simple: cvuno automatically formats your resume to be ATS-friendly, but you should avoid excessive use of graphics, tables, and unusual fonts. Sticking to standard headings like "Experience," "Education," and "Skills" is recommended.
-
Highlight Achievements: Instead of just listing job responsibilities, focus on achievements and quantify them when possible. For example, "Increased sales by 20% in six months" is more impactful than "Responsible for sales."
